Xango is a brand name for mangosteen juice. The fruits are used in traditional medicine to treat skin infections, wounds, and diarrhea. Recent studies have revealed that xanthones from the fruit hulls exhibit antibacterial, antifungal, and antiinflammatory, cytototoxic, and aromatase-inhibitory.
